    if you ever want to go drastic from your natural hair color it isnt wise to use the stuff at walmart, they have chemicals(ammonia)in them that can cause damage over time.

    If you have a sally's beauty supply go see them, they are professionals that can point to the items you need to get the hair color you need.

    Most hair colors will be needing developers which comes in different numbers depending how light or how dark you are going or getting ready. With this you mix the colors and apply on your hair.

    They can also see by your natural color if you have any brassy tones (i have a red overlay that it is hard to get rid of) if this is the case they will give you a little tube to put in with the color.

    It might seem expensive but it is pretty inexpensive instead of paying 100 of dollars at a salon or paying the same amount with the hair kits at walmart.
